Overview (encyclopedic, neutral):
- Trader-identities on OTC platforms—such as those listed under the “OTC” category on Bitcoin-related forums—often function as user handles or nicknames rather than verified real names.
- Verification on such platforms varies widely; some users may link to external profiles, PGP keys, or escrow arrangements, while others operate under anonymity.
- Assessing reputation typically involves examining user conduct history, trade feedback, response consistency, and any verifiable escrow or payment arrangements. Caution is advised when encountering unverifiable claims or lack of transaction transparency.
- Common risk signals include lack of verifiable provenance, pressure to move quickly, or requests for unusual payment methods.
